If you’re a Emergency Room RN curious about Travel job trends in Weatherford, TX,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 3 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,598 and a range from $1,357 to $1,734 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.
Positions were located in key zip codes, including 76086.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Emergency Room RNs in Weatherford’s thriving healthcare landscape. As a Registered Nurse (RN) specializing in Emergency Room (ER) care in Weatherford, Texas, you can expect to work in a variety of dynamic environments, primarily within local hospitals like Parker County Hospital and medical centers affiliated with larger healthcare systems. In these settings, ER RNs play a critical role in providing immediate medical attention to patients experiencing acute health issues, injuries, and trauma. Your responsibilities will include triaging patients, performing assessments, administering medications, collaborating with interdisciplinary teams, and utilizing advanced medical equipment to deliver high-quality care under pressure. Request StaffingEmergency Room RN travel jobs in Weatherford, Texas typically require at least one to two years of acute care or emergency nursing experience, along with current ACLS and BLS certifications. Preferred qualifications may include experience with trauma cases and familiarity with the Electronic Health Record (EHR) systems used in the local healthcare facilities.
